Registration Open for VBS!

April 18, 2018

Vacation Bible School is June 17-21. Welcome to Peace Lab, from MennoMedia, where children discover God's way of peace! From learning how to resolve conflicts to figuring out ways to help others, this year’s interactive Vacation Bible School helps children learn how to be peacemakers. We will focus on five Bible stories leading children on an awesome adventure through the Bible, equipping them ...

Explore Racial Inequality

April 3, 2018

Watts Street Baptist Church will cosponsor Racial Equity Institute’s Groundwater workshop 9 a.m. to noon, on Saturday, April 21. The workshop explores racial inequality in the US. It will be at Carolina Friends School. Join the Watts Street community and others to explore how race pervades life in the United States in ways that are often taken for granted but that have devastating impacts on ...

April Mission Opportunities

April 3, 2018

April Mission Baskets The mission baskets in the side foyer and the Fellowship Hall collect donations for Church World Service’s Immigration and Refugee Program, to help refugees settle in to life in the Triangle. The program needs bedding, kitchenware, and AA batteries. This includes twin sheets sets (they have plenty of queen and full size currently!), blankets, comforters, mattress pads, ...
